GB/T 26943-2011
Scope
This standard specifies the technical requirements, test methods, inspection rules, signs, packaging, transportation and storage of lift-type high pole lighting devices. This standard applies to lift-type high-pole lighting devices for large-area centralized lighting such as roads, squares, airports, ports, docks and overpass areas. Other places can be used as a reference.
